The Science Behind It: What Is Metastasis and How Does It Affect the Body?
Metastasis is more than a medical buzzword—it’s a complex, multi-step biological process. Here’s how it unfolds, and why it matters deeply in both oncology and the wider context of medical health:
- Cancer Cells Break Free: Abnormal cells from a primary tumor acquire the ability to invade surrounding tissues.
- Travel Through the Body: These cells enter the bloodstream or lymphatic system, journeying to distant organs like the lungs, liver, bones, or brain.
- Establish New Tumors: Upon arrival, they may settle and begin multiplying, forming new (secondary) tumors—each disrupting the functions of essential body systems.
The danger? Most cancer deaths are due to metastasis—not the original tumor. That’s why understanding and managing this process is a top priority in oncology.

When to Seek Help: Red Flags & Medical Evaluation
- Unintended weight loss or persistent fatigue
- Unexplained pain (especially in bones or joints)
- Neurological changes (headaches, vision change, memory lapses)
- Shortness of breath or new persistent cough
- Yellowing of skin/eyes (jaundice), seizures, severe GI symptoms
If you experience these symptoms—especially if you have a history of cancer—seek prompt evaluation. Early detection and multi-disciplinary oncology care are critical.

FAQs: People Also Ask (PAA)
1. Why is metastasis so dangerous?
Because it allows cancer to disrupt vital organs and bodily systems, making treatment more complex and reducing survival odds.
2. Can metastasis be prevented?
While not always preventable, risk may be reduced through timely diagnosis, medical surveillance, and adopting healthy lifestyle habits covered above.
3. How is metastasis treated?
Treatment is personalized and may include systemic therapies (chemotherapy, immunotherapy, targeted drugs), surgery, radiation, and supportive care—often in combination.
